How Our Water Heater Leak Water Removal Process Works in University Park, TX
A proper Water Heater Leak Water Removal process is crucial to preventing further damage, mold growth, and costly repairs. Our team’s meticulous approach involves a series of critical steps that ensure your property is restored to its original condition.
Step 1: Emergency Response and Assessment
Within 60 minutes of your call, our team arrives at your property to assess the ext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els, identify hidden water sources, and create a customized drying plan.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Our technicians use truck-mounted extraction units and industrial drying equipment to remove standing water and moisture from your property. This step is critical to pre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Step 3: Structural Drying and Dehumidification
We use advanced dehumidification equ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and structural elements, preventing further damage and ensuring a safe environment for your family.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Our team uses EPA-approved disinfectants to sanitize and deodorize your property, removing bacteria, viruses, and mold spores that can compromise your health.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
After the drying process is complete, our technicians con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and dry. We make any necessary repairs or recommend further restoration work to get your home back to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Water Heater Leak Water Removal in University Park, TX
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s, mold growth, and even health risks. Be aware of these common indicators that you need Water Heater Leak Water Removal services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ant smells can show moisture buildup or mold growth. If you notice persistent odors in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.
Water Stains or Warping on Walls and Floors
Visible water stains or warping on surfaces can signal a more significant problem. Our team can inspect and assess the damage to prevent further issues.
High Utility Bills or Unusual Noise
Increased energy consumption or unusual noises from your water heater can show a leak or malfunction. We can help you identify the issue and provide a solution.
Leaks or Water Spots Under Appliances
Leaks or water spots under appliances like water heaters, dishwashers, or washing machines can be a sign of a more extensive problem. Our team will inspect and address the issue quickly.
Visible Water Damage or Warped Flooring
Visible water damage or warped flooring can show a severe leak or flooding. We’ll work with you to restore your property to its original condition.
Water Heater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under 1 square foot | Yes | No | You can likely clean up the spill yourself without professional help. |
| Large leak or flooding in a single room | No | Yes | A professional team can quickly extract water and prevent further damage. |
| Hidden water damage or mold growth | No | Yes | A professional can detect and address hidden issues before they become major problems. |
| Severe water damage or structural issues | No | Yes | A professional team can assess and repair structural damage to ensure your property is safe and secure. |
| Water heater leak causing widespread damage | No | Yes | A professional team can handle the complex process of Water Heater Leak Water Removal and restoration. |

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ost in University Park, TX
The cost of Water Heater Leak Water Removal services var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on industry standards and take into account the unique needs of your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$500 – $1,500 | The size of the affected area and complexity of the damage |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ment used |
| Structural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| The size of the affected area and the number of dehumidification units needed |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of disinfectants used |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$1,000 – $3,000 | The extent of the damage and the required repairs |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and work with your insurance company to reduce your out-of-pocket costs.
